The Perfect Balance of Price and Performance
With 512MB of dedicated on-board memory, 320 unified shader units, and leading-edge OpenGL and DirectX support, ATI 
FirePro™ V5700 deliver dominant performance in the mid-range.  Perfect balance of price and performance is now attainable 
without breaking the bank.
